Before You Inject Mounjaro – Important Details
Administering Mounjaro at home is simple, but there are a few key steps that help prevent errors and support a smooth injection:
-
Each pre-filled pen is multi-dose and contains a total of 4 doses (1 dose per week).
-
Inject once a week, on the same day each week. Consistency is crucial for steady results.
-
Let the pen reach room temperature (about 30 minutes) before injecting if it’s been in the fridge. This makes the injection more comfortable.
-
Inspect the pen before use: The solution should be clear and colorless to slightly yellow. Do not use it if it is cloudy, frozen, or if the pen is damaged or expired.
-
Rotate injection sites weekly. You can inject into your thigh, abdomen (at least 5 cm inches from the navel), or upper arm (if someone else is administering).
-
Do not inject into bruised, red, hard, or tender areas.
-
Avoid alcohol or excessive food just before injection: To reduce nausea, many people find it helpful to eat a small, protein-rich meal 1–2 hours beforehand.
-
Dispose of the pen properly after all 4 doses have been used, preferably in a sharps bin.

Instructions for using your Mounjaro KwikPen

Get ready
- Wash your hands with soap and water.
- Pull the KwikPen cap straight off. Inspect the KwikPen and label. Make sure the medicine in the KwikPen is colourless to slightly yellow. Do not use if:
- The medication name or dose strength does not match your prescription.
- The KwikPen is expired or looks damaged.
- The medication has been frozen, has particles, is cloudy, or is discolored.
- Wipe the red inner seal with an alcohol swab.
- Select a new pen needle. Always use a new pen needle for each injection to help prevent infections and blocked needles. Pull off the paper tab from the outer needle shield.
- Push the capped pen needle straight onto the KwikPen and twist the pen needle on until it is tight.
- Pull off the outer needle shield and keep it. This will be reused. Pull off the inner needle shield. Put it in your household trash.
- Slowly turn the dose knob until you hear 2 clicks and the extended line shown in the dose window aligns with the dose indicator. This is the prime position. It can be corrected by turning the dose knob in either direction until the prime position is achieved.
- Hold your KwikPen with the needle pointing up. Tap the cartridge holder gently to collect air bubbles at the top.
- Prime your KwikPen. To do this, push and hold the dose knob in until it stops, and the icon is shown in the dose window. Hold the dose knob in and slowly count to 5. This will release some medicine into the air. Do not inject into your body.
Injecting your Mounjaro KwikPen
- Choose an injection site. You or another person can inject the medicine in your thigh or stomach (abdomen) at least 5 centimeters from the belly button. Another person should give you the injection in the back of your upper arm.
- Turn the dose knob until it stops and the icon is shown in the dose window. The icon is equal to a full dose (0.6 mL).
- Insert the needle into your skin. Inject the medicine by pushing the dose knob in until it stops. Hold the dose knob in and slowly count to 5. The icon must be shown in the dose window before removing the needle.
- Pull the needle out of your skin. Confirm the icon is in the dose window. If you see the icon in the dose window, you have received the full dose. If you do not see the icon in the dose window, insert the needle back into your skin and finish your injection. Do not turn the dose knob back to the icon.
After injecting
- If you see blood after you pull the needle out of your skin, lightly press the injection site with gauze or a cotton ball. Do not rub the injection site.
- Carefully replace the outer needle shield.
- Unscrew the capped needle and preferably put the needle in a sharps container.
- Replace the KwikPen cap. Do not store the KwikPen without the pen cap attached.
